The Agricultural Business Club is an engaging organization that offers students a unique opportunity to delve into the world of agriculture and business. Aimed at fostering a deeper understanding of the agricultural industry, the club serves as a platform for members to connect, collaborate, and learn from one another.
Members participate in a variety of activities, including guest speaker events, workshops, and networking opportunities with industry professionals. These experiences not only enhance members' knowledge but also provide invaluable insights into potential career paths within the agricultural sector. The club emphasizes the importance of leadership and teamwork, encouraging students to take on roles that develop their skills while contributing to the club's initiatives.
In addition to educational opportunities, the Agricultural Business Club promotes social interaction among students with similar interests. Whether you're passionate about farming, agribusiness, or sustainability, this club offers a welcoming environment to explore these topics further. Joining the Agricultural Business Club could be a great step towards enriching your academic experience and building a network for your future career.
